Rollup merge of #128227 - Kobzol:ci-unrolled-perf-build-matrix, r=tgross35
CI: do not respect custom try jobs for unrolled perf builds Before this PR, if a pull request merged in a rollup had some `try-job` annotations, the unrolled perf builds were running the custom try jobs instead of the default job, which was wrong.
